What problem does it solve?

This Skill prevents large code changes from becoming risky, untestable, and hard to review by breaking them into small, working increments.

Core Features & Use Cases

  • Thin Vertical Slices: Implement one complete piece of functionality at a time so each step remains usable.
  • Test-and-Verify Discipline: Run tests, build checks, and manual verification after each increment to catch issues early.
  • Scope Control: Keep changes focused, rollback-friendly, and limited to the exact task at hand.
  • Use Case: A team adding a new feature across backend, API, and UI can deliver it in several safe steps instead of one massive risky merge.
